About These NHTSA Complaints:

This data is from the NHTSA — the US gov't agency tasked with vehicle safety. Complaints are spread across multiple & redundant categories, & are not organized by problem.

So how do you find out what problems are occurring? For this NHTSA complaint data, the only way is to read through the comments below. Any duplicates or errors? It's not us.

Took truck to mechanic. Vehicle has 240,000+ miles. Frame is rusted out and all associated parts, I.e. brake cables etc. And unsafe to drive. Truck is in California, subject to ocean air/salt. California not one of states under frame recall/replace for rust. Many Toyota forums with complaints from other similar owners in "non-recall" states with excessive frame rust. Mechanic showed me a 1993 Ford pick up with nearly no rust on frame. Toyota should apply the recall conditions to all states, not just those that use salt on roads. I am 3rd owner and never received any recall notice. For safety, Toyota should have notified all owners, whether vehicle subject to recall or not.

I purchased my Tacoma new in 2001 and recently I heard of a recall concerning the frame of the vehicle, so I took my truck to glenn Toyota in frankfort ky. I was told that the frame was bad after they checked the frame by hitting it with a hammer and putting a hole in the frame. I was told they would buy back my truck for 1.5 times the blue book value. We done some paper work when they realized my truck was a 2001 instead of a 2000. I was then told they would neither buy back my vehicle nor fix my truck they put a hole in. I filed a complaint with Toyota and I was told they did not have to fix or buy back my truck because it was a "voluntary recall". this allowed them to no longer honor any part of this recall which includes not fixing nor buying back the trucks with frame problems that are newer then 2000. I was also told I had waited too long from the time the recall was first issued. I was in the military during the issuing of this recall. During my military obligation I spent a year in afghanistan and a year in iraq. Clearly I was not in a position to hear of the recall nor bring my vehicle into a dealership. Not only is this business practice not fair (doing one thing for one customer and not offering the same deal to the next), but Toyota clearly knows there is unsafe vehicles on the road and does not want to fix their mistake. Toyota has made the decision that if the vehicles from the years ranging 1996-2000 failed the same test that my vehicle failed it was unsafe and should be bought back. I know that this must be a safety concern or Toyota would no longer test the vehicles from 1996-2000 still. I am very disappointed how Toyota has handled this situation, especially since I work for Toyota motor manufacturing of Kentucky (tmmk), and I feel Toyota should be held accountable for the vehicles they are selling.

Frame rust perforation per Toyota 1995 through 2000 Toyota frame rust corrosion perforation warranty enhancement (customer support program) was conducted on my truck last year (September 2010). The local Toyota dealership inspected and said it was ok. Today they conducted another frame inspection and said the frame was perforated and would not pass the safety inspection. I asked to see a digital photograph of the frame damage and was told none were available. No offer was made to put the truck on the lift for me to see for myself. I drove home very carefully, pulled the truck in the garage and had a look, does not look safe to me. Appears the left front rear axle leaf spring mount / chassis frame could fail causing the axle to separate from the vehicle. Perhaps this is more serious than a "customer support program"!

My 2000 Toyota Tacoma frame is rotting prematurely. Large pieces of frame are falling off of vehicle. I know of many 99/00 Tacoma's that are rotting and someone may be killed. Rot is occurring mostly in North East due to severe winters. Toyota will not admit that 7 year old Tacoma's are posing a safety hazard in the snow belt. I have pictures of a Tacoma that had huge holes in the frame and it could not be salvaged.
